Morocco Tax Information
TVA is 20% standard, 14%, 10%, 7% reduced. IF (tax ID) required.

Payment Terms
50% deposit, 50% on launch. For larger projects, use milestone payments tied to sprints.

What tax rate applies to web developer invoices in Morocco?
Morocco has 20% TVA (standard). TVA is 20% standard, 14%, 10%, 7% reduced. IF (tax ID) required.
What payment methods are common for web developers in Morocco?
Common payment methods in Morocco include: Virement bancaire, Carte bancaire, Cash, Chèque. 50% deposit, 50% on launch. For larger projects, use milestone payments tied to sprints.
What should web developer invoices include in Morocco?
Your invoice should include: IF number, ICE number, Client details, TVA breakdown. For web developer services specifically, also include: Website development, Web application development, E-commerce solutions.
How should web developers bill for projects?
Break down by feature, page, or sprint. Include hours for development, testing, and deployment.
Should developers charge for bug fixes?
Include a warranty period (30-90 days) for bugs in original scope. After that, charge hourly.
What TVA rates apply?
20% standard, 14% for transport, 10% for hotels/restaurants, 7% for essentials.
